Conference: Burnout doesn’t only come from stress

Occupational medicine, a key stage in prevention

The Association Luxembourgeoise de Santé au Travail, in collaboration with the initiators of VISI0N ZER0, invite you to a conference presented by Dr. Mirriam Prieß, author of numerous books on the subject, coach and consultant specializing in stress, crisis and conflict management, as well as overload and burnout. (Conference in German with simultaneous translation into French).
